landform
Water continuously and persistently shapes the earth. It washes away soil, sediments and rocks, and creates life along the way. This installation, called Landform, celebrates the everchanging nature of land created by water.
Landform is our proposal for the Shaping Water Competition at the Clerkenwell Design Week in London. Located at the St John's Gate, in Clerkenwell, Landform spans the entire length of the tunnel and consists of repetitious wood supported fabric panels that create a sense of fluidity as one walks through the tunnel. These fabric panels capture the malleable quality of earth. Each panel is a stratified layer of soil and the gradient red, orange, and brown colors mimic the diversity of land, celebrating the beauty of nature.
Water is represented by the visitors passing through the tunnel and their interaction with the fabric panels mimics the impression water makes on land.
